unicode font, characters are not coming correctly if exporting to PDF

Hello Experts,

I am using Aksar unicode to generate PDF in kannada but, whenever I am exporting it, in preview all characters are coming correctly but in PDF same characters and not showing proerly.I have also tried this with Arial Unicode MS, but it is showing nothing in PDF(blank) while in preview it's coming correctly.

I am using iReport 4.5.0 version.

You'll need to setup font extenstions.

https://community.jaspersoft.com/wiki/custom-font-font-extension

Not sure if it was fully supported in iReports 4.5.0. iReports is depreciated and no longer supported. The new report design tool is Jaspersoft Studio. Characters shows up in PDFs using font extensions and Jaspersoft Studio.

Make sure you specify the correct encoding in the font extension when creating in. In the generated PDF you can also check in document properties -> fonts the list of fonts that PDF contains. Does your PDF contain the required fonts with the expected encoding?
